"I don't care about rules. In fact, if I don't break the rules at least 10 times in every song then I'm not doing my job properly." - Jeff Beck

    First, in addition to that titillating Jeff Beck quote, I've discovered a few others absolutely worth sharing. Three that literally made me giggle to myself:

    "Musically, we're more talented than any Bob Dylan or Paul McCartney. Mick Jagger can't produce a sound. I'm the new Elvis." -- Milli Vanilli "singer" Rob Pilatus

    "We were doing a charity show and he (Jeff Beck) actually came down with Jimmy Page... They were both playing "air guitar" as they watched us (laughter)... It was very odd!" -- Jim McCarty, Yardbirds

    "Once we played at the Fillmore opposite the Cream. Eric Clapton was there and he played his ass off that night. Backstage, Michael Bloomfield introduced me to Eric, and Eric was so nice. He came up to me, put his arms around me and said 'Barry, it's such a pleasure to meet you.' I couldn't figure it out, then Michael told me that he had told Eric I had cancer and two months to live..." -- Barry Goldberg, Electric Flag
